Preventing the bacon

For the World Health Organization (WHO) the waist or waist should measure less than 80 cm for women and less than 94 cm for men. The greater these values, the higher the risk of developing cardiovascular diseases. Check your waist, then, it means not only stay in shape, but also […]

WHAT IS LACTOFERRIN?

  LACTOFFERRIN Lactoferrin is a protein belonging to the group of glycoproteins which carries out the task of transporting iron in the blood and which also has notable antimicrobial properties.. It is especially abundant in colostrum compared to mature milk of the later stage, This is why breastfeeding is extremely important, especially in the initial stages of growth […]

Omega-3

    DHA is a semi-essential fatty acid from the omega-3 series. DHA is present in moderate quantities in fish, especially in salmon, in the mackerel, in sardines, in herring, in tuna and anchovies (blue fish). The Omega 3 they are one of the few ingredients certified to have benefits on the heart. In the USA, […]
